What Are Cagrisema Clinical Trials

Cagrisema clinical trials investigate a novel combination therapy that merges two powerful medications into a single treatment. This pharmaceutical approach combines semaglutide, a proven GLP-1 receptor agonist, with cagrilintide, an innovative amylin analog.

The Cagrisema drug trials focus on evaluating how this dual-action formula affects weight loss and blood sugar control. Researchers examine participant responses across multiple phases, measuring both safety profiles and therapeutic outcomes. These comprehensive studies provide crucial data for regulatory approval processes.

Clinical study protocols typically involve randomized, double-blind, placebo-controlled designs to ensure accurate results. Participants undergo regular monitoring, including weight measurements, blood glucose testing, and cardiovascular assessments throughout the trial duration.

How Cagrisema Clinical Studies Work

The mechanism behind Cagrisema involves dual pathways that target different aspects of metabolic regulation. Semaglutide activates GLP-1 receptors, which slow gastric emptying and enhance insulin sensitivity. Meanwhile, cagrilintide mimics amylin, a hormone that promotes satiety and reduces food intake.

Cagrisema weight loss trials demonstrate how this combination creates synergistic effects. The dual-action approach addresses both appetite control and glucose metabolism simultaneously. This comprehensive mechanism potentially offers superior outcomes compared to single-agent therapies.

Trial participants typically receive weekly subcutaneous injections following specific dosing protocols. Researchers monitor biomarkers, including HbA1c levels, body weight changes, and lipid profiles to assess treatment effectiveness across different patient populations.

Clinical Trial Phases and Enrollment Process

Cagrisema trial enrollment follows structured phases designed to evaluate safety and efficacy systematically. Phase I trials focus on determining optimal dosing and identifying potential side effects in small participant groups. These initial studies establish baseline safety parameters.

Phase II and III Cagrisema obesity trials expand participant numbers to evaluate therapeutic effectiveness across diverse populations. These larger studies compare treatment outcomes against placebo groups and existing therapies. Enrollment criteria typically include specific BMI ranges, diabetes status, and medical history requirements.

Expected Outcomes and Trial Results

Cagrisema trial results indicate promising outcomes for both weight reduction and glycemic control. Early-phase studies demonstrate significant weight loss percentages compared to placebo groups. Participants typically experience gradual, sustained weight reduction over treatment periods.

Diabetes-related outcomes show improvements in HbA1c levels, fasting glucose measurements, and insulin sensitivity markers. These metabolic benefits complement weight loss effects, creating comprehensive therapeutic advantages for participants with obesity and type 2 diabetes.

Safety profiles from completed trials reveal generally well-tolerated treatment experiences. Common side effects include mild gastrointestinal symptoms that typically diminish over time. Serious adverse events remain rare, supporting the favorable benefit-risk profile observed across study populations.
